#0d6399 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d6399 is composed of 5.1% red, 38.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 203.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 32.5%. #0d6399 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ac6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0d6399 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d6399 has RGB values of R:13, G:99,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 877465.

Shades and Tints of #0d6399
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d6399
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d5459 is the less saturated color, while #0066a6 is the most saturated one.
